Since Southern Water were hacked we have been receiving a lot of phishing emails from different email addresses with offers, e.g today one offering a cheap ninja from Sainsburys. Scam protection, virus alerts are switched on. Experian told us after the Southern Water fiasco that someone was trying to guess our email account password but they could not crack it. The last couple of days we have received about 10! All have been marked as spam. What should we do?

Hi @Jolylo not a lot you can do really other than never reply and be super careful with what attachments you open. They don't need your password to send you emails, nor is it difficult to change your password if you do feel the need to do so.
